Diwali is one of the biggest festivals of the Hindu calendar, and is celebrated with much joy and excitement in India. The third day of this five day festival is called "Diwali" or "Festival of Lights." On this auspicious day, people light up diyas and candles all around their house. They perform Lakshmi Puja in the evening and seek divine blessings.

It is believed that Goddess Lakshmi brings good luck. The word 'Lakshmi' is derived from the Sanskrit word "Laksya", meaning 'aim' or 'goal', and she is the goddess of wealth and prosperity, both material and spiritual. Lakshmi is the household goddess of most Hindu families, and a favorite of women. Although she is worshipped daily, the month of October is dedicated to her.
